The Veiled Kingdom by Holly Renee is a fantasy romance where Nyra, the magicless daughter of a tyrannical king, flees her cruel palace life and ends up captured by rebels who don't know her true identity, forcing her to choose between joining their cause against her own father or facing execution. In the rebels' hidden underground stronghold, she trains as a warrior under the watchful eye of Dacre, the suspicious and brooding son of the rebellion leader, whose intense protectiveness clashes with constant threats and a simmering enemies-to-lovers tension that challenges her loyalties. As Nyra uncovers secrets about the war, her emerging powers, and the blurred lines between right and wrong, she navigates forbidden desire, betrayal risks, and a growing devotion to Dacre and his cause, without revealing how her divided heart or the rebellion's fate resolves.

Jamie’s review

Tangent – I love how pretty these book covers are 😍

This series is fast paced and spicy! There are tons of similarities between this series and Powerless and it was hard to not compare/confuse them. I like spice so I preferred this series. I won’t say that the plot is unique or there were twists I didn’t see coming, because I would be lying 🤥 I do wish there was more character development, it would have made things more suspenseful.

Dacre is definitely a morally black, problematic MMC. I get why he has haters. I am not one of them. But his connection to the lackluster FMC felt insta-lovey and I definitely prefer a tension-y slow burn.

Overall, this was a fun little predictable read. I’m not mad about it. And we can always count on Holly Renee to spice things up 🌶️

Erica’s review

The good? Dacre’s mouth and what he does with it. The bad? Maybe everything else??? I kid, I kid. I don’t know…I was just a big fan of The Stars and Shadows series so I think I had higher expectations. And even though I don’t know her, I love Holly Renee! Maybe it’s how gorgeous the books are, maybe is her exceptional smut writing and banter…love that girl. But, I do prefer the Stars and Shadows series over this one.

I love a morally gray…fine guys, even a morally black MMC (should I bring up Darius again?), but Dacre was a bit all over the place for me with too little explanation of his awful behavior (one scene in particular – IYKYK). BUT, overall – these are pretty little shorty spicy romantasy books that check off all our fave tropes with a good FMC. They will entertain you AND jazz up your bookshelf. What’s not to love?!
